Walking
If you are in the main area of Capri, make your way to the Marina Grande. From there, take a ferry to Naples. Once you arrive at the port in Naples, exit the ferry terminal and head towards Via Marina. Walk straight until you reach Piazza Municipio, where you will find a metro station nearby. Take the metro Line 1 towards Garibaldi. Get off at the 'Dante' station, which is just a few stops away. After exiting the metro, you will find yourself on Via Bellini. Continue walking until you reach Piazza Bellini, where the Greek Walls are located.

Ferry
Begin your journey at the Marina Grande in Capri. Board a ferry that is heading towards Naples. The ferry ride will take approximately 50 minutes. Once you arrive at the Naples ferry terminal, exit the terminal and walk towards Via Marina. From there, look for the metro station or a taxi stand to take you to Piazza Bellini. Alternatively, you can also walk to the nearby bus stop and take a bus directly to Piazza Bellini.
